Disney has done it again and got the title of number one studio in the world this past year, as this is its seventh consecutive year to make top numbers in both domestic and worldwide box office sales. It brought in a worldwide $4.9 billion, from a domestic $2 billion, and an overseas $2.9 billion.
Disney had 16 releases, including four of the top eight movies of 2022 stateside with Avatar: The Way of Water, Black Panther: Wakanda Forever, Doctor Strange in the Multiverse of Madness, and Thor: Love and Thunder, contributing to an estimated 27% domestic market share.
Disney also had four of the top eight movies worldwide Avatar: The Way of Water, Doctor Strange in the Multiverse of Madness, Black Panther: Wakanda Forever, and Thor: Love and Thunder.
